怎样在html中使用js文件的内容

JavaScript020

怎样在html中使用js文件的内容,第1张

html中调用js文件的方法有很多,现在以实例的方式具体介绍一下:

 一、直接插入在htm代码中

JavaScript采用的格式如下:

<Script Language="JavaScript">

JavaScript 语句

</Script>

把上述语句放在HTML的<head>与</head>之间,也可放在<body>与</body>之间。

例子:在网页上显示“你好!”。

具体代码如下:

<html>

<body>

<Script Language="JavaScript">

alert("你好!")

</script>

</body>

</html>

二、在浏览器地址栏直接执行JavaScript脚本

也可以在浏览器的地址栏中输入JavaScript语句,由浏览器直接执行。

如输入:javascript:alert(200*75)

三、调用JavaScript文件

可以将纯JavaScript的语句另外保存在一个"*.js"的文件中,需要时再调用。

例子:调用test.js文件,显示提示。

<html>

<body>

调用test.js文件

<script language="JavaScript" src="test.js">

</script>

</body>

</html>

test.js的文件内容如下:

alert("这是被调用的语句。")

四、注释语句

用<!- ... ->表示注解部分,用作说明解释,浏览器不显示出来。不要也可以。

另外,双斜线 "//" ,是JavaScript 的注释语句,它后面的语句不被执行。

五、变量的使用

变量的声明:Var usename

变量的赋值:usename="李国强"

例子:在网页上显示“李国强你好!”。

<html>

<body>

<Script Language="JavaScript">

Var usename

usename="李国强"

alert(usename + "你好!")

</script>

</body>

</html>

JS读取TXT文件内容的代码如下:

<!DOCTYPE html>

<html lang="en">

<head>

<meta charset="UTF-8">

<title>读取文件内容</title>

</head>

<body>

<div id="textarea"></div>

<script type="javascript">

var fso, ts, s

var ForReading = 1

fso = new ActiveXObject("Scripting.FileSystemObject")

ts = fso.OpenTextFile("d:\\testfile.txt", ForReading)

s = ts.ReadLine()

document.getElementById("textarea").innerHTML=s

</script>

</body>

</html>

扩展资料:

javascript中打开文件的OpenTextFile函数使用方法:

1、object.OpenTextFile(filename[, iomode[, create[, format]]])

2、其中object是必选项。 object 应为 FileSystemObject 的名称。

3、filename是必选项。 指明要打开文件的字符串表达式。

4、iomode是可选项。 可以是三个常数之一: ForReading 、 ForWriting 或 ForAppending 。

5、create是可选项。 Boolean 值,指明当指定的 filename 不存在时是否创建新文件。 如果创建新文件则值为 True ,如果不创建则为 False 。 如果忽略,则不创建新文件。

6、format是可选项。 使用三态值中的一个来指明打开文件的格式。 如果忽略,那么文件将以 ASCII 格式打开。

应对方法:一、复原js1、如果熟悉js,则检查js,修改被篡改内容。2、请用以前网站备份程序中的同名js替换掉被篡改js。3、如果是使用一些开源系统,可以去其官网下载程序包,用其中同名js替换掉被篡改js。二、要对网站程序和系统彻底杀毒,以清楚木马、后门。三、修改服务器及网站后台账户密码,以免密码泄露或被破解。四、给系统、网站程序打补丁,修复已知漏洞。五、安装和配置好安全软件、防火墙等,以免被再次入侵、篡改。